Hey to you all,

Is there an good alternative for the standard Taigen Electronic Board (RX-18) you can use with your standard delivered Taigen RC 2.4 Ghz ?
Better Sound !!!

I'm not familiar to connect a new 6 Ch transmitter with receiver to an sophisticated board.

If you wish to retain the Taigen controller (Multi Function Unit/ RX + transmitter TX) then your options are limited. If you're happy to use a soldering iron to attach just three wires to a circuit board, then you could consider
this upgrade from Beier:
http://www.beier-electronic.de/modellba ... m-hl-2.php
It's not cheap, but does produce impressive proportional sounds. This card has one or two fans on this forum, in fact....and it's worth checking the Forum archives out for more information. Beyond that, you're looking at buying new MFU (Clark, IBU2/3, Asp, etc..); together with a new transmitter and a matching
receiver- probably the 6-channel type you'd wished to avoid.

Seems the best option is the Beier card if you can do some light soldering .

The benedini needs a BARC decoder , and sadly YHR know as Battlearmor , the man behind the the Barc-Benedini-RX18 setup have since retiring , stopped most/all of his tank business.
